The Rotary Club of Aseana Manila concluded the year with a spirit of purpose, fellowship, and meaningful socialization following its Club Meeting and Interclub Meeting. Club leaders and members, including UCP Sheryll Ann Mesina, PE Allyson Santos, UCP Rynah Ventura, UCP Billy James Uy, Assistant Governor Joselito Pamilar, and SDG Richard Tan, came together not only to plan upcoming initiatives but also to strengthen bonds through fellowship as the year drew to a close.


True to the ideals of Rotary, the gathering served as a platform for connection, collaboration, and alignment of a shared vision for impactful community and environmental projects slated for 2026. The discussions reflected the club’s continued commitment to purposeful service and sustainable action.



Beyond planning and project development, the occasion highlighted the value of friendship, camaraderie, and unity—the foundations that make Rotary more than an organization, but a family.


As the New Year approaches, the Rotary Club of Aseana Manila moves forward with gratitude, renewed dedication to “Service Above Self,” and strengthened relationships that will continue to drive meaningful impact both locally and globally.
